Calculate Log Base 361 of 341

To solve the equation log 361 (341) = x carry out the following steps.
  1. Apply the change of base rule:
    log a (x) = log b (x) / log b (a)
    With b = 10:
    log a (x) = log(x) / log(a)
  2. Substitute the variables:
    With x = 341, a = 361:
    log 361 (341) = log(341) / log(361)
  3. Evaluate the term:
    log(341) / log(361)
    = 1.39794000867204 / 1.92427928606188
    = 0.99032150412139
    = Logarithm of 341 with base 361
